Are coffee bags recyclable?

Recycle Paper Bags Only If your coffee bag is made only of paper, it can be recycled. If it is paper coated with a thin plastic film, like coffee cups are, it cannot be recycled because the mixed materials cannot be separated. Coffee bags made of plastic also cannot be recycled.Click to see full answer….

Also question is, can I recycle foil coffee bags?A: The “foil” coffee bags are a multilayered package, making them non-recyclable. The foil is fused to a thin layer of plastic. This combining of disparate materials makes the end product impossible to recycle, because the two components can’t be separated.Also, are coffee sachets recyclable? Single-use pods used in many coffee machines can not normally be recycled. Some brands/types of coffee pods (and other difficult-to-recycle items) however, are collected by a company called TerraCycle, who recycle them to create new products such as plastic baby bibs, notebook covers and park benches.
